Question on fuel lines
There are two fuel lines on the fuel filter (I think 3rd gens have one?) in my 2nd gen LS. I know that one is the fuel pressure and one is the fuel return. But I'm not sure which is which. Is it the one the goes to the rail or the one the goes into the firewall? I'm assuming it's the one that goes to the rail? I'm confused because the picture in my helms manual is the total opposite of what I see in the car. I just installed a B&M fuel pressure gauge to the line with the banjo bolt assembly, but that line goes into the firewall. In the picture it shows the banjo bolt on the thicker fuel line that seems to lead to the rail. The banjo bolt in my car is on the skinnier line. I'm confused....
you have your guage hooked up correctly. both of the lines that you refer to are under pressure. the fuel return is located where your fuel pressure regulator is (look for a hat shoed thing on your fuel rail).
